摘要:
Nernst-Ettingshausen effect and longitudinal Nernst-Ettingshausen effect of the “NIKAFILM” and bromine-graphite compound were studied at applied magnetic field strength 1.4 (T). The Nernst-Ettingshausen coefficient of the bromine-graphite compound decreased 23% in comparison with that of pristine “NIKAFILM”. Similary the longitudinal Nernst-Ettingshausen effect was 54% smaller for the bromine-graphite compound in comparison with the “NIKAFILM”.

摘要:
Results of anin situconduction ESR (CESR) study of HNO3molecule intercalation into highly oriented pyrolytic graphite (HOPG) plate with width being comparable with the graphite skin-depth governed by c-axis conductivity are presented. The stepwise changes of the intensity of CESR signal from intercalated parts of the HOPG plate is clearly detected during the intercalation. Using the chemical potential vs. intercalation time offered by the authors for the experimental conditions, this dependence was calculated theoretically.

摘要:
Electrical conductivity and conduction ESR (CESR) of the second stage of graphite intercalation compound (GIC) with nitric acid (C10HNO3) in its incommensurate phase (210 K<T<250 K) are studied. Absence of the temperature dependence of the c-axis conductivity (σc) at preservation of the «« metallic »» temperature dependence of the conductivity along carbon layers (σa) is found. The analysis of the experimental data has shown that in the GIC studied the σc-conductivity realized by means of the non-band mechanism, as which one there can be mechanism of the transport of free charge carriers through the narrow high conductive paths (channels).

摘要:
The studies of thermoexfoliation process in intercalation compounds Gr-SbCl5, Gr-ICI, and Gr-H2SO4have shown that thermoexfoliation has a vivid non-linear threshold character. Experimental data are discussed within the thermodynamic theory of graphite intercalation compounds. Thermoexfoliation process takes place in the temperature range from T* to Tcrin which intercalant in GIC layers becomes unstable and the transition from the state “intercalant in GIC” into the state of pure intercalant occurs. The maximal effect of thermoexfoliation is obtained at high temperatures of thermal shock Te, i.e. at large heating rates of the sample.

摘要:
The equations that describe partial thermodynamic functions for graphite intercalation compounds (GIC) have been obtained. The derived equations determine the difference of chemical potentials between the intercalant in GIC layers and pure liquid intercalant in the first and the second order of approximation. The notion of T* temperature have been formulated, that determines the boundary of thermal stability of GIC. The formulated physical model of thermoexfoliation process of GIC is in agreement with experimental data.

摘要:
Thec-axis resistivity ρc(H, T) of stage-4 MoCl5GIC between 1.9 and 50 K has been measured with and without an external magnetic field along the c axis (0≤H≤44 kOe). The interior G layers form a bottleneck to the c-axis conduction. The T and H dependence of ρcis mainly determined from that of the bottleneck resistivity proportional to the in-plane resistivity of interior graphite layers. A logarithmic behavior of ρcin the form of In(T) and In(H) indicates that the two-dimensional weak localization occurs in the interior graphite layers. The T and H dependence of the in-plane conductivity derived from ρcis discussed in terms of scaling relation predicted from the theory of two-dimensional weak localization.

摘要:
In pure pentacene film and iodine doped pentacene film, X-ray and electric conductivity measurements were performed. It was found from X-ray diffraction data that the iodine doped pentacene possess the stage-2 structure in addition to the stage-1 structure. The c axis lattice constant of the stage-2 structure, which is the length of the interval between the layers, was determined to be 33.2 Å. Moreover, electric conductivity was measured in pentacene doped with iodine at the various doping temperaturesTd. This result was compared with the results obtained from X-ray diffraction data.

摘要:
Potassium-phosphorus binaries are able to intercalate into graphite as potassium-oxygen or potassium-sulphur binaries, so that phosphorus behave as a classical electronegative element. But, it is able, on the other hand, to behave as a metal such as mercury, so that potassium-phosphorus and potassium-mercury binaries intercalate into graphite by very close synthesis routes. Phosphorus appears thus as a linking element between strongly and fairly electronegative species.

摘要:
U-graphite intercalation compound (GIC) was prepared in-situ by deposition of U metal onto single-crystalline graphite(0001) and subsequent annealing. The samples were studied by angle-resolved photoemission (PE) and resonant PE at the 5d→ 5f excitation threshold. From a comparison of the experimental data with results of our LDA-LCAO calculations, the electronic structure of the GIC may be understood in a first approach by a charge transfer from the U atoms to unoccupied π0* orbitals of graphite. The latter is related to a shift to higher binding energies of all graphite-derived PE features and appearance of an additional rather narrow feature at the Fermi energy upon intercalation. This Fermi-level peak is superimposed by a sharp U 5fsignal, that reveals no trace of multiplet splitting. Since our results give clear evidence for a localized character of the U 5fstates, we assume that U is mixed-valent in this compound.
